Visual Basic - Cómo sacar la ventana de búsqueda de archivos (exa

Life is soft - evento anual de software empresarial
 
Vista:
sin imagen de perfil

Cómo sacar la ventana de búsqueda de archivos (exa

Publicado por juanFran (14 intervenciones) el 27/07/2007 09:22:14
Hola y gracias por adelantado.

Tengo un botón que necesito me saque la pantallita de búsqueda de archivos (examinar), pero al declararla no sé que opción elegir. Por ejemplo, yo hago:

Dim VentanaSeleccionFichero As File

Pero no sale nada. ¿Qué tipo de variable tengo que elegir en vez de 'File' para que al pulsar el botón me saque la ventana de examinar, para seleccionar un archivo ? No sé si habrá por ahí algún codiguillo básico de ejemplo...

De nuevo gracias y un saludo.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Cómo sacar la ventana de búsqueda de archivos (

Publicado por Jasall (6 intervenciones) el 27/07/2007 12:36:14
Buenas, creo que te refieres a cuadros de dialogo. Tienes que agregar el componente "Microsoft Common Dialog"

---------
Private Sub Command1_Click()

On Error GoTo ErrCancelar ' para controlar el boton cancelar
CommonDialog.CancelError = True' para que salte cuando hay un error

CommonDialog.Filter = "Archivos .Dat|*.Dat|Todos los archivos|*.*" ' filtro para los datos a mostrar
CommonDialog.FilterIndex = 2 ' indicamos el filtro predeterminado

CommonDialog.ShowOpen ' abrimos el dialogo de abrir
TxtRuta = Dialogo.FileName ' si no hay errores rescatamos la ruta del archivo

Exit Sub

ErrCancelar:

If Err.Number = 32755 Then ' comprobamos el numero del error, el 32755 es el de cancelar

MsgBox " Se presionó cancelar ", vbInformation

End If

End Sub
------------
saludos
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Cómo sacar la ventana de búsqueda de archivos (

Publicado por no funciona (21 intervenciones) el 27/07/2007 21:42:48
no funciona, sale un error ke dice ke se requiere un objeto.

faltará alguna declaración??
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Cómo sacar la ventana de búsqueda de archivos (

Publicado por Solucion (1 intervención) el 27/07/2007 22:34:59
añade un textbox llamado "TxtRuta " y cambia esta linea

TxtRuta = Dialogo.FileName ' si no .....

por esta otra.

TxtRuta = CommonDialog.FileName ' si no ....

saludos
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Cómo sacar la ventana de búsqueda de archivos (

Publicado por sigue sin funcionar (1 intervención) el 27/07/2007 22:53:02
no me aparece el componente Microsoft Common Dialog, me aparece este
Microsoft Common Dialog control 6.0, debe ser lo mismo, pero creo ke es un problema con el objeto, el programa se cae en la segunda linea

CommonDialog.CancelError = True ' aca se cae

ke sera ?? ke seraa????
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:sacar la ventana de... archivos (

Publicado por y seguira sin funcionar (2 intervenciones) el 27/07/2007 23:19:51
mira que los he visto negados en esto pero lo tuyo es para caerse de espaldas

CommonDialog es el nombre que hayas puesto en la propiedad Name del control, por defecto CommonDialog1
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:sacar la ventana de... archivos (

Publicado por ahi si (1 intervención) el 27/07/2007 23:27:30
ahi sii, jajaja sorry, con tanto codigo ya no funciono mucho.

eeyyy sin enojarse man

vale por la ayuda ;)
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:sacar la ventana de... archivos (

Publicado por the gipsy (1 intervención) el 27/07/2007 23:41:03
mira qu eres vacila payo...
soy vallekano como tu y si kieres algun dia kedamos para tomarnos unas cañas.
las pagas tu por haverte yo ayudado, eh vale !
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ar